The environmental policy of ArcelorMittal Belgo is guided by the following principles: environmental management
as a priority and as a determining factor for the accomplishment
of sustainable development, continuous adjustments to the
environmental legislation in force, adoption of recommendations
resulting from environmental preservation technical and scientific
breakthroughs and the guarantee of integration and balance
between industrial development and protection of the environment.
Belgo’s industrial operations are
regulated by environmental licenses granted by the authorities
of Minas Gerais, Espírito Santo, São Paulo and
Bahia. In the steel sector, five of their six industrial plants
are ISO 14001-certified, and in the sector of drawing plants,
BMB also holds this certification. Furthermore, there is a
concern for social responsibility. The company’s commitment
to the new generations is reflected in its respect for nature.
It believes in promoting sustainable development, with environmental
management as a priority, making constant investments in actions,
installations and equipment that add value to the ecosystem
of the regions where Belgo is inserted. Equally important
are education and health of the children and the young, promoted
